Nankai University Undergraduate Scholarships in China 2026
This fully funded scholarship program supports international students who wish to earn their bachelor’s degree at Nankai University, one of China’s top academic institutions. The scholarships cover tuition, housing, medical insurance, and living stipends, ensuring that students can focus entirely on their studies.
Funded either by Nankai University, the Chinese Government, or local authorities such as Tianjin City, this scholarship aims to attract talented students from all over the world and to foster cross-cultural exchange and international collaboration in education.

There are four major categories of scholarships offered at Nankai University for undergraduates:
- Chinese Government Scholarship (CGS): Covers full tuition, accommodation, comprehensive medical insurance, and a monthly living allowance.
- International Chinese Language Teachers Scholarship: Covers tuition, housing, medical insurance, and living allowance for students studying Chinese language and related disciplines.
- Tianjin Government Scholarship: Offers partial financial assistance covering tuition fees.
- “Study-at-NKU” President Scholarship: Provides tuition assistance, accommodation allowance, or a living stipend, depending on the student’s performance and financial need.

Who Can Apply? (Eligibility Criteria)
To be considered for the Nankai University Undergraduate Scholarships 2026, applicants must satisfy the following requirements:
- Must be non-Chinese citizens in good health.
- Must be at least 18 years old (born before September 1, 2007).
- Must have completed senior high school with an excellent academic record.
- Must possess HSK Level 4 Chinese language proficiency with a minimum score of 180.
- Must meet the requirements set by the Chinese Ministry of Education (Document No. 12, 2020) regarding eligibility for foreign students.
- Must demonstrate strong motivation, academic potential, and interest in Chinese culture and education.
There is no application fee, and students from all countries are encouraged to apply.

Required Documents
Applicants must prepare and submit the following documents for the Nankai University Undergraduate Scholarship 2026 application:
- Completed the application form: for Nankai University or the specific scholarship program.
- Passport copy: (information page) valid beyond September 1, 2026. For applicants currently residing in China, a valid visa or residence permit page is also required.
- Highest Degree Certificate (senior high school diploma or equivalent): must be notarized and translated into Chinese or English if in another language.
- Official Academic Transcripts: recent transcripts showing grades and performance.
- Personal Statement or Study Plan: written in Chinese or English, explaining your motivation for applying, academic goals, and how studying at Nankai University aligns with your future career.
- HSK Level 4 Certificate: with a score of at least 180 (for programs taught in Chinese).
- One recommendation letter: from a teacher, academic advisor, or school principal.
- Additional supporting materials, such as certificates of awards, special talents, published papers, or proof of community service (optional).
- Physical Examination Record for Foreigners, issued after November 2024.
- Proof of financial capability, showing the ability to support oneself if the scholarship does not cover certain expenses.
- Non-Criminal Record Certificate, issued by the relevant authority in the applicant’s country.
It is important to ensure that all documents are submitted in clear and legible scanned copies, preferably in PDF format.
